Value of 2018 KUA-PPAS Projected to Rise to Rp 1.9 T

The value of 2018 City Budget Priorities and the Provisional Budget Platform (KUA-PPAS) is projected to rise to Rp 1.9 trillion. It can be realized after passing through evaluation on the value of regional income.

We have done the calculation of the revenue plan in 2018, there will be an increase of about Rp 1.9 trillion

City Secretary, Saefullah disclosed, after being evaluated, there is an increase in revenues from the value of 2018 KUA-PPAS that has been submitted to Jakarta DPRD.

"We have done the calculation of the revenue plan in 2018, there will be an increase of about Rp 1.9 trillion," he expressed, at Jakarta City Hall, Thursday (10/26).

He mentions, the value that has been filed is Rp 74 trillion. The amount will increase Rp 75.9 trillion after plus the value of the local revenue by Rp 1.9 trillion. Additional revenues were obtained from plans to increase the Land and Building Tax (PBB) of toll roads.

"All will be pushed, starting from parking tax, entertainment tax and so on," he told.

He added, the proposal itself is from the executive. Thus it will still go through the process of discussion in Jakarta DRPD before it is legalized.

"The amount is already maximal. This is what we have set," he closed.
